Kelseyville, May 18, 2025 -

A traffic collision involving two vehicles occurred today at approximately 6:01 PM on Main Street in Kelseyville, CA. The incident involved a gray Toyota and a white Honda, which were confirmed to be the only vehicles at the scene. Emergency response units quickly arrived to manage the situation and control traffic flow.

As responders worked to clear the area, some delays were reported for motorists traveling along Main Street. Traffic management measures were implemented to minimize congestion and ensure safe passage around the collision site. The situation briefly escalated due to a disagreement between the involved parties, prompting officers to intervene and restore order.

Drivers in the vicinity are advised to remain cautious and expect potential backups as emergency crews continue their work. The California Highway Patrol is actively managing the scene to facilitate a swift resolution to the traffic incident.
